Raylan's loose ends had been tied in Kentucky and Malcolm's were as tantalizingly close as they'd ever been. He and Raylan made the trip to New York with the intent of discovering the fate of the girl in the box, so they could head down to Miami without... baggage.

They would have to start with the revelation Jessica and Ainsley had made to Malcolm right before Raylan was shot, sending Malcolm back to Kentucky: that Eve had infiltrated the Whitly family to learn more about the Surgeon's victims.

Malcolm let them into the New York loft - a space he considered theirs now, more than his, since they decided they might weather the hurricane season there after moving to Miami - smiling as Sunshine tweeted greetings. Once the door was shut behind Raylan, he opened the door of her cage. Ainsley would have fed her diligently, but nobody would have let her out to fly. Sunshine took off across the loft and Malcolm grinned, watching her go.

He looked at Raylan. "We can still bring her with us when we leave, right?"
